If you convert to a mechanical pump from the vp44 it'll make it a lot less complicated, but if you want the full electronic suite for the engine... there's going to be a lot you'll positively have to keep. I've never done anything like that so this is all speculation. I guess I'd start with removing the whole wiring harness and everything it attaches to and removing the items that aren't needed from that piece by piece. There are so many little bits that you'll need for the electronics to work right there.
